A signed presentation copy of the scarce first edition of this thrilling near future conflict novel by Harry Edmonds, in the very scarce original dust wrapper. The scarce first edition of this work.Inscribed by the author to the front free endpaper with 'To Harry Brown, my companion in adversity and honour, and a good friend. With the author's sincere regards, Harry Edmonds'. Edmonds likely served with Brown during the First World War.In the very scarce publisher's original unclipped dust wrapper.In this thrilling work, set in the near future, Russia and Germany are involved in intrigues against the United Kingdom. In the publisher's original cloth binding, with price unclipped dust wrapper. Externally, exceptionally bright. Light spotting to text block fore edge. Inscription to front free endpaper. Dust wrapper age toned, with significant spotting. Three small closed tears to back strip head. Foxing to dust wrapper reverse. Internally, firmly bound. Pages clean and bright. Very Good Indeed.
